How to burn it safely
Place one stick in a heat-resistant incense holder or ash catcher. Light the coated tip, let it flame briefly, then blow it out so the end glows and releases a steady thread of smoke.
Burn in a ventilated space, away from curtains, papers, pets and children. Never leave burning incense unattended, and let the ash fall onto a suitable surface.
Cinnamon in scent history
Cinnamon comes from the inner bark of tropical evergreen trees and has travelled through scent, food and ritual for thousands of years. Historical sources link it with Ancient Egypt from around 2000 BC, where it was used as a perfume material, and with Roman funerary customs, where its strong fragrance helped cover smoke and odour. Today its appeal is simpler and more domestic: warming, woody, spicy and sweet, with a recognisable comfort that feels at home in both kitchen and quiet room.
